Zhuofeng Wu is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ition and Media Technology. According to data from OpenAlex, Zhuofeng Wu has authored 13 papers receiving a total of 147 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Artificial Intelligence, 4 papers in Computer Vision and Pattern Recognition and 2 papers in Media Technology. Recurrent topics in Zhuofeng Wu's work include Topic Modeling (5 papers), Natural Language Processing Techniques (3 papers) and Advanced Vision and Imaging (2 papers). Zhuofeng Wu is often cited by papers focused on Topic Modeling (5 papers), Natural Language Processing Techniques (3 papers) and Advanced Vision and Imaging (2 papers). Zhuofeng Wu collaborates with scholars based in United States, China and Japan. Zhuofeng Wu's co-authors include Hao Wei, Shi‐Xia Liu, Weiwei Cui, Yuxiao Dong, Jiatao Gu, Hao Ma, Rui Hou, Chaowei Xiao, Zhenyu Liu and V. G. Vinod Vydiswaran and has published in prestigious journals such as IEEE Transactions on Visualization and Computer Graphics, IEEE Sensors Journal and Journal of Electromagnetic Waves and Applications.
